Villarreal's recent return to the Champions League under Marcelino García Toral marks a significant moment for bettors. Having secured a Champions League spot well ahead of the season's end, Villarreal's performance has been notably strong, finishing third in La Liga and establishing themselves as a competitive team. This return to Europe's elite competition can influence betting markets, particularly in match outcomes and over/under totals, as they face formidable opponents.
Marcelino's departure, however, introduces an element of uncertainty. His track record of success, which includes taking Villarreal back to the Champions League after a challenging start to the season, suggests that his absence could impact team morale and performance. Bettors should monitor the situation closely, especially as the club looks to appoint a new coach, Iñigo Pérez, who may bring a different tactical approach.
